Compression Garments Offer Numerous Benefits During Workouts Compression garments play a major role in fitness, making it easier for you to get more out of your exercise regimen. Whether you’re working out in the gym, with a trainer, or in your own home gym that you’ve built around your specific fitness needs, compression garments have been shown to: Help your muscles feel less fatigued (and combat soreness when it arises throughout the day) to improve your performance and help you get the most out of every workout. Improve your circulation and cardiovascular function, which can do wonders both for those who work out regularly and those who are just getting back into it and need further support. Experience better joint control and bodily awareness so as to better understand what you might be doing right and how you can improve your approach to certain activities over time. Wick moisture more effectively, which is perfect for those who want to stay dry and comfortable even during more intense workouts. Put simply, compression garments are an excellent way to get more out of your workouts and battle mitigate some of the common issues that could discourage you from a consistent fitness regimen. Compression Garments Can Help You Improve Your Posture and Battle Fatigue Poor posture is a common problem that can cause a number of health issues, including fatigue. If you’re looking to fight fatigue and improve your posture both during and after workouts, comfortable compression garments might be the right solution for you. Compression garments stimulate your muscles and pull everything together—forcing you to sit or stand straighter than you normally would, for example. This can have a major positive impact on your health if posture is causing other issues for you. Additionally, compression garments can help you battle muscle fatigue in various areas by decreasing blood pressure and increasing circulation. Overall, fatigue is one of the areas that compression garments address particularly well. Compression Garments Can Help You Target Conditions That Originate in the Legs Your legs can manifest a number of health problems that arise with age or as a result of other health conditions that you might be experiencing. For example, leg ulcers, deep vein thrombosis, and varicose veins are decidedly difficult to live with, but compression garments may be able to help. By wearing compression garments, you can accelerate the healing process while you’re treating leg ulcers, preventing DVTs from taking root during extended periods of immobility, and causing constant pressure that sends blood back to your heart more efficiently. Compression garments have numerous uses, and if you deal with any of the conditions above, you might discover that these garments are the perfect fit for your needs. In fact, many specialists recommend them specifically for these purposes!
